Speaking to Tasnim on Monday afternoon, the member of Irans delegation said the exchange of messages between Iran and the US are still in progress.
The atmosphere of negotiations between Iran and the US is positive, he said.
The negotiator added that the talks are still going on, saying he saw a scant possibility the negotiations may be extended into tomorrow.
Speaking to reporters after a meeting with his Omani counterpart on Saturday morning, Iranian Foreign Minister Abbas Araqchi said Iran has taken part in the talk with the necessary seriousness.
It is our intention to reach a fair and honorable agreement on equal standing, the Iranian foreign minister said.
He added that if the US enters the talks with the same approach, there will be the chance of a preliminary deal that would define a path to negotiations.
Many initial and fundamental issues will become clear on Saturday, Araqchi explained, adding, Sufficient determination of the two sides will allow us to decide on a timetable, however its still early to talk about it.
